Bridget Harney is the HSE Occupational Therapist who worked with John O'Brien (Season 1, Episode 6). In this episode, Jen, Bridget, and Aideen discuss the role of psychosis in young adults and the services provided by Bridget's team in addressing physical health, misconceptions, and supporting fulfilling lives. The importance of maintaining normal milestones, community access facilities, and self-care for both individuals and their families is emphasised. The impact of distress on personality and the importance of continuous professional development, teamwork, and self-care to prevent burnout are also highlighted.
